공부/MySQL

[MySQL] 쿼리와 코드의 용어 차이

순제로 2024. 5. 19. 00:55
728x90

"쿼리(query)"와 "코드(code)"는 프로그래밍 및 컴퓨터 과학 분야에서 자주 사용되는 용어이지만, 각각의 의미와 사용 상황에서 차이가 있습니다.

쿼리 (Query)

  • 정의: 쿼리는 데이터베이스에 정보를 요청하는 명령어나 집합을 의미합니다. 일반적으로 데이터를 검색, 추가, 수정, 삭제하기 위해 사용됩니다.
  • 사용법: 쿼리는 특정 데이터베이스 관리 시스템(DBMS)에 대해 작성되며, SQL(Structured Query Language)과 같은 쿼리 언어를 사용하여 데이터베이스에 접근하고 조작합니다.
  • 예시: SELECT * FROM users WHERE age > 18;은 18세 이상의 모든 사용자를 검색하는 SQL 쿼리입니다.

코드 (Code)

  • 정의: 코드는 컴퓨터 프로그램을 구성하는 명령어의 집합을 의미합니다. 이는 데이터 구조, 알고리즘, 함수 등을 포함한 프로그램의 전반적인 로직을 구현하기 위해 사용됩니다.
  • 사용법: 코드는 다양한 프로그래밍 언어(예: Python, Java, C++)로 작성될 수 있으며, 특정 작업을 실행하거나 문제를 해결하는 데 사용됩니다.
  • 예시: for(int i = 0; i < 10; i++) { System.out.println(i); }는 0부터 9까지 숫자를 출력하는 Java 코드입니다.

차이점 요약

  • 목적 및 사용: 쿼리는 주로 데이터베이스에서 데이터를 검색하거나 조작하기 위해 사용되는 반면, 코드는 프로그램의 전체 로직을 구성하고 특정 작업을 수행하기 위한 명령어의 집합입니다.
  • 언어 및 구조: 쿼리는 SQL과 같은 특정 쿼리 언어를 사용하여 데이터베이스와 상호작용하는 데 사용되는 반면, 코드는 다양한 프로그래밍 언어로 작성되어 애플리케이션의 로직을 구현합니다.
  • 적용 범위: 쿼리는 데이터베이스에 한정된 작업을 위해 사용되며, 코드는 데이터베이스 작업 뿐만 아니라 소프트웨어 개발의 모든 측면을 포함하는 더 넓은 범위의 작업을 위해 사용됩니다.

간단히 말해서, 쿼리는 데이터베이스에서 데이터를 조작하기 위한 명령어 집합이고, 코드는 프로그램의 전체 로직과 작업을 구현하기 위한 명령어들의 집합입니다.

728x90
반응형

'공부 > MySQL' 카테고리의 다른 글

[MySQL] where과 having은 언제 사용해야 적절할까?  (0) 2024.05.19
[MySQL] WITH  (0) 2024.04.23
[MySQL] UNION ALL과 JOIN  (0) 2024.04.13
[MySQL] 셀프조인  (0) 2024.04.12
[MySQL] 재귀 쿼리  (0) 2024.04.12